[Solved] Graphical user manager for Xfce

As a long time Fedora user I am a bit perplexed at the demise of system-config-users which is missing in Fedora 31.  Some GUIs (KDE & MATE for example) provide their own graphical user manager.

Would it be possible to roadmap something similar into Xfce? 

A fasttrack may be to adopt system-config-users that has traditionally been very functional under Xfce.  Apparently it no longer builds against Fedora and the maintainers are not addressing the issue, so the package has been dropped.

Re: [Solved] Graphical user manager for Xfce

In Xubuntu 18.04 I've got users-admin preinstalled; it comes from gnome-system-tools, which provides the users-admin binary, in addition to network-admin, shares-admin and time-admin. Works fine, and integrates in the Xfce settings menu.

Isn't it in the repos for your distro?

Re: [Solved] Graphical user manager for Xfce

Well that was a big surprise, mate-user-admin had a payload in Xfce of less that 2MBytes.  Problem solved.

I should add a quick note that I also use engrampa from MATE (and uninstall xarchiver) so I already have some MATE components (installing engrampa drags in Caja too), and that may have contributed to the low install payload of mate-user-admin.

On my F30 system which didn't have any Mate packages installed (AFAIK) it pulled in 3 packages for a total of 4.8 Mbytes. Good result.
